Actor Profile

Armored Likho is a previously undocumented threat actor attributed by Kaspersky to cyber attacks targeting government agencies and the electric power sector. The group exhibits dual operational objectives: financially motivated campaigns against private individuals and targeted cyber espionage operations against organizational targets. This hybrid approach suggests a versatile threat actor capable of both cybercrime and intelligence collection activities. The actor's geographic focus spans Russia, Brazil, and Kazakhstan, indicating either regional operational interests or opportunistic targeting patterns. The use of the BusySnake stealer as a primary tool demonstrates the group's reliance on information theft capabilities to support both financial and espionage objectives.

Targets & Patterns

Armored Likho targets two distinct victim categories: government agencies and electric power sector organizations for cyber espionage purposes, and private individuals for financial gain. The geographic distribution spans Russia, Brazil, and Kazakhstan, suggesting either regional operational infrastructure or specific geopolitical interests in these countries. The targeting of government entities indicates intelligence collection objectives, while electric power sector targeting raises concerns about critical infrastructure reconnaissance and potential pre-positioning for disruptive operations. The dual targeting model—combining espionage against high-value organizational targets with financially motivated attacks against individuals—is relatively uncommon and may indicate either a state-sponsored actor conducting side operations for revenue, or a cybercrime group expanding into espionage-for-hire services. The choice of these three countries may reflect linguistic capabilities, regional access, or client requirements if operating as a mercenary group.

# Geopolitical Context

Geopolitical Context

The emergence of Armored Likho represents a hybrid threat model combining financially motivated cybercrime with targeted espionage against critical infrastructure. The geographic scope—spanning Russia, Brazil, and Kazakhstan—suggests either a non-aligned actor or one operating with unusual latitude across geopolitical boundaries. Targeting government agencies and electric power infrastructure in these three states is notable given their distinct positions in global energy markets and regional security architectures. Russia and Kazakhstan are both major energy exporters and members of post-Soviet security frameworks, while Brazil represents a key emerging economy and energy player in Latin America. The dual-use nature of the BusySnake stealer—deployed against both private individuals and organizational targets—complicates attribution and may provide operational cover for espionage activities under the guise of financially motivated crime.
